<description>Research # I have done research in various field of Physics in the last couple of years.
Modelling a strong gravitational lenses # I am currently building an automated pipeline to model 160 strong gravitational lenses using their HST image. The model parameters obtained can be used to determine the inner slope of the dark matter profile in elliptical galaxies and aid in the measurement of the Hubble constant.</description>
